AMERICAN HEART ASSOCIATION BASIC LIFE SUPPORT (CPR)
Accredited programs, like ours, provide assurance to employers and staff members.
 
The BLS for Healthcare Providers Course is designed to teach the skills of CPR for victims of all ages (including ventilation with a barrier device, a bag-mask device, and oxygen), use of an automated external defibrillator (AED), and relief of foreign-body airway obstruction (FBAO).  It is intended for participants who provide health care to patients in a wide variety of settings, including in-hospital and out-of-hospital settings.  These healthcare providers may include (but are not limited to) physicians, nurses, paramedics, emergency medical technicians, respiratory therapists, physical and occupational therapists, physician's assistants, residents or fellows of medical or nursing students in training, aides, medical or nursing assistants, and other allied health personnel.  The course is also designed for anyone who is required to take a healthcare provider course for employment.  Proficiency in the skills of this course is a prerequisite for AHA advanced courses in resuscitation, including advanced cardiovascular life support (ACLS), pediatric advanced life support (PALS), and BLS instructor courses.

NURSING ASSISTANT/HOME HEALTH AIDE CONTINUING EDUCATION CLASSES (NAC# 6737)
Accredited programs, like ours, provide assurance to employers and staff members.
 
Under the California Department of Public Health, Aide & Technician Certification, CNA's, HHA's are required to renew 48 hours of in-service/CE hours during their present certification period. (24 hours per year).
